Came here around noon in May 2022 on a Thursday to get my passport renewed and it took about 35 minutes to get the front of the line. I had forgotten a few things so I had to run back out and grab them. The lady who served me was very helpful and told me there usually wasn’t a line after 3 or early in the morning before 11. So I arrived back at 3:15 and there was zero line and I was helped right away. Staff was kind. I think this for sure beats going downtown. The stated parking price is $5.50/hr. I’d parked offsite and walked about 10 mins to avoid paying. You need to be here early if you want to avoid the long lineup. I was there at 7:35am and there were already 3 people ahead of me. By opening time, 8:30am, there were more than 20 people waiting behind me. Initially, there are 5 people working, 2 at the front counter and 3 agents. From the time I’d entered to leaving the building, it took less than 20 mins to complete what was needed to be done. Overall the people were nice and the experience was tolerable. Again, come here at least 30 mins early before they open to avoid any long line ups.
